Frequently Asked Questions
How many mL is 7,031 mg?
7,031 mg equals 7.031 mL for water (density 1 g/mL). For other substances, divide by the substance density: mL = mg ÷ (density × 1,000).
How do I convert 7,031 mg to mL?
Use the formula mL = mg ÷ (density × 1,000). For water with density 1 g/mL: 7,031 ÷ 1,000 = 7.031 mL.
Is 7,031 mg the same as 7.031 mL?
Only for water and substances with density 1 g/mL. For ethanol (density 0.789), 7,031 mg ≈ 8.91128 mL. For olive oil (density 0.92), 7,031 mg ≈ 7.642391 mL.
